How Artificial Intelligence Is Enhancing Tool and Die Workflows



Tool and die production is a very specialized craft. It calls for a detailed understanding of both material behavior and machine capability. AI is not changing this competence, however rather improving it. Algorithms are currently being made use of to assess machining patterns, forecast product deformation, and improve the layout of passes away with accuracy that was once only achievable through experimentation.



Among the most recognizable locations of enhancement is in anticipating upkeep. Artificial intelligence tools can currently check tools in real time, spotting abnormalities before they bring about malfunctions. Instead of reacting to issues after they happen, stores can currently anticipate them, decreasing downtime and maintaining manufacturing on the right track.



In style stages, AI devices can promptly replicate various problems to identify just how a tool or pass away will do under specific tons or production speeds. This indicates faster prototyping and fewer expensive models.



Smarter Designs for Complex Applications



The development of die layout has always gone for better efficiency and complexity. AI is accelerating that pattern. Designers can currently input specific material residential properties and manufacturing goals into AI software application, which after that creates optimized die designs that minimize waste and rise throughput.



Specifically, the design and development of a compound die benefits profoundly from AI assistance. Because this type of die combines multiple operations into a single press cycle, even small ineffectiveness can surge with the whole process. AI-driven modeling enables teams to determine the most effective layout for these dies, reducing unnecessary stress on the material and optimizing precision from the very first press to the last.



Machine Learning in Quality Control and Inspection



Consistent top quality is essential in any kind of kind of stamping or machining, but traditional quality assurance approaches can be labor-intensive and responsive. AI-powered vision systems now supply a far more positive service. Cameras outfitted with deep understanding designs can spot surface issues, misalignments, or dimensional errors in real time.



As parts exit journalism, these systems automatically flag any kind of anomalies for correction. This not only ensures higher-quality components but likewise reduces human mistake in inspections. In high-volume runs, also a small portion of flawed parts can suggest major losses. AI lessens that risk, supplying an extra layer of confidence in the ended up item.



AI's Impact on Process Optimization and Workflow Integration



Tool and pass away stores frequently manage a mix of heritage equipment and contemporary equipment. Incorporating new AI tools throughout this selection of systems can appear difficult, however clever software services are created to bridge the gap. AI aids orchestrate the entire production line by examining information from numerous equipments and identifying bottlenecks or inefficiencies.



With compound stamping, for example, maximizing the series of procedures is crucial. AI can determine the most efficient pressing order based on factors like material behavior, press rate, and pass away wear. With time, this data-driven approach leads to smarter manufacturing timetables and longer-lasting devices.



Similarly, transfer die stamping, which includes moving a workpiece through numerous terminals during the stamping procedure, gains performance from AI systems that regulate timing and movement. Rather than depending entirely on static setups, adaptive software readjusts on the fly, making sure that every part meets requirements despite minor product variations or put on conditions.



Educating the Next Generation of Toolmakers



AI is not just transforming just how work is done yet likewise just how it is discovered. New training platforms powered by expert system offer immersive, interactive discovering environments for pupils and skilled machinists alike. These systems imitate tool courses, press conditions, and real-world troubleshooting circumstances in a safe, online setup.



This is particularly vital in a market that values hands-on experience. While absolutely nothing replaces time spent on the production line, AI training tools shorten the discovering contour and help develop self-confidence in using new modern technologies.



At the same time, seasoned experts gain from continuous knowing possibilities. AI systems analyze past performance and recommend brand-new approaches, allowing also one of the most seasoned toolmakers to improve their craft.
